The Importance of UL/CSA Cable

This month at ECS we're focusing on the importance of UL/CSA cable approvals.

If you are exporting machinery to the USA, Canada or most parts of South America then it's simple … you should be using UL / CSA cables. Why? because in America they have different fire regulations, and to meet their requirements as outlined in NFPA 79 cables must be tested and certified by UL laboratories.Certified cables are marked with UL Approval Numbers and "E" Certificate Numbers so inspectors can easily check if suspect cable has been approved. All cables including Control, VSD, App Wire, Data Cables, and even Ethernet must have UL markings on the sheath.

Failure to comply with UL Regulations can result with two outcomes: Either the machine will need to be rewired in the United States, or the machine will be sent back to New Zealand to be rewired with cables that comply. We have seen NZ customers have to do both in the past.
